It looks like a Portal of Power synonymous with the Skylanders series has opened up at the house of Ronald McDonald.

Thanks to Polygon, we know that Activision has partnered up with McDonald's in order to bring about eight exclusive Skylanders figures to the fast food franchise's Happy Meals. These toys will be available for one week, starting this Friday, running from March 28 to April 4. We honestly hope you guys don't have any children who intend to collect all eight, because eight trips to McDonald's in one week is a bit much, especially for a child.

Nevertheless, the characters bring brought to the golden arches include Chompy, Eruptor, Free Ranger, Freeze Blade, Magna Charge, Rattle Shake, Wash Buckler and Prism Break. Since these are McDonald's Happy Meal toys, do not expect that any of these figures would be compatible with the actual Skylanders game series.

Those who purchase a Skylanders Happy Meal will receive a coupon for $10 off a Swap Force Starter Pack and another coupon for $1 off a Skylanders figure.
